gtkrc-2.0 i QGtkStyle

Uputstva, saveti i trikovi

Moderator: Urednik

Post Reply

Administrator
Administrator
offline
User avatar

Posts: 4591
Joined: 04 Feb 2011, 20:32
Location: Beograd
Contact:

Post Napisano: 18 Jan 2012, 19:58


Ako pokretanjem Qt aplikacija pod Gtk baziranim okruženjima dobijate sledeće upozorenje u terminalu:

Code: Select all

QGtkStyle was unable to detect the current GTK+ theme.
Potrebno je eksportovati putanju do .gtkrc-2.0 datoteke u .xinitrc. Ili, ako često menjate okruženja (.xinitrc se prepisuje nakon svakog pozivanja xwmconfig), u .bashrc. Napr:

Code: Select all

export GTK2_RC_FILES=$HOME/.gtkrc-2.0
Naravno .gtkrc-2.0 mora postojati i sadržati definiciju teme. Napr:

Code: Select all

gtk-icon-theme-name="Faenza"
gtk-theme-name="Murrine-Cappuccino"
gtk-font-name="Liberation Sans 10"
Ovo će biti korišćeno i u lightweight okruženjima (fluxbox, fvwm, twm, itd) za Gtk2 aplikacije, osim ako nije pokrenut neki settings daemon (Xfce ili Gnome settings daemon) - u tom slučaju će biti učitane vrednosti korišćene u odgovarajućem desktop okruženju.



Administrator
Administrator
offline
User avatar

Posts: 4591
Joined: 04 Feb 2011, 20:32
Location: Beograd
Contact:

Post Napisano: 18 Jan 2012, 20:02


I jedan primer pre i posle.

Pre (preuzeto odavde):
hp-setup.png
Posle:
Screenshot - 01172012 - 01:46:34 PM.png



Administrator
Administrator
offline
User avatar

Posts: 4591
Joined: 04 Feb 2011, 20:32
Location: Beograd
Contact:

Post Napisano: 19 Jan 2012, 06:09


Samo da se dopunim. Ako nije eksportovan gtkrc, biće korišćene trenutne X resources vrednosti (.Xresources).

To se vidi i na prvoj slici (crna pozadina, beli tekst). Mala nepažnja/greška u .Xresources. :)


Post Reply

Who is online

Users browsing this forum: No registered users and 7 guests